Manual control reversing valve of wellhead control system
Technical Field
The utility model relates to the technical field of valves, specifically be a well head control system manual control switching-over valve.
Background
The valve is a control part in a fluid conveying system and has the functions of stopping, adjusting, guiding, preventing counter flow, stabilizing pressure, shunting or overflowing and relieving pressure and the like. Valves used in fluid control systems range from the simplest shut-off valves to the most complex valves used in autonomous systems, which can be used to control the flow of various types of fluids such as air, water, steam, various corrosive media, slurries, oils, liquid metals, and radioactive media.
The manual control reversing valve of the existing wellhead control system has two types, namely a normally open valve and a normally closed valve, the two types of reversing valves cannot be switched randomly, and the problem of inconvenience in use exists, so that the manual control reversing valve of the wellhead control system needs to be provided.

Referring to fig. 1-5, the utility model provides a well head control system manual control switching-over valve, including valve body 1, the inner chamber of valve body 1 is equipped with switching-over passageway 2, the surface of valve body 1 has been seted up row mouth 3, import 4 and export 5, the surface of switching-over passageway 2 communicates with row mouth 3, import 4 and one end of export 5 respectively, the top slidable mounting of valve body 1 has pressing handle 6, pressing handle 6 is spacing in the top of valve body 1 through the installation component, the installation component includes uide bushing 8, uide bushing 8 is installed in the top of valve body 1, the surface of valve rod 7 and the inner wall sliding connection of uide bushing 8, the surface of uide bushing 8 and the inner wall fixed connection of switching-over passageway 2, the top of valve body 1 and the outside that is located uide bushing 8 installs valve gap 9, the fixed surface of valve gap 9 installs lock nut 10;
the valve rod 7 can be guided by the guide sleeve 8, the guide sleeve 8 can be fixedly installed at the top of the valve body 1 by the installation assembly, when the guide sleeve 8 is installed by a user, the guide sleeve 8 can be placed at the top of the valve body 1, the bottom of the guide sleeve 8 is located in the inner cavity of the reversing channel 2, then the user can tighten the locking nut 10, the valve cover 9 is driven to rotate by the rotation of the locking nut 10, and the valve cover 9 is in threaded connection with the top of the valve body 1 to limit and fix the use position of the guide sleeve 8;
a first O-ring 11 is arranged between the guide sleeve 8 and the valve body 1, a second O-ring 12 is arranged on the surface of the valve rod 7 and positioned in the inner cavity of the guide sleeve 8, the surface of the second O-ring 12 is in sliding connection with the inner wall of the guide sleeve 8, the connection between the guide sleeve 8 and the valve body 1 can be sealed through the arrangement of the first O-ring 11, and the connection between the first sliding part 71 and the second channel part 22 can be sealed through the arrangement of the second O-ring 12;
preferably, a valve rod 7 is fixedly mounted at the bottom of the pressing handle 6, the bottom end of the valve rod 7 penetrates through the reversing channel 2 and extends to the inner cavity of the reversing channel 2, the valve rod 7 comprises a first sliding part 71, a second sliding part 72 and a third sliding part 73, the reversing channel 2 comprises a first channel part 21, a second channel part 22, a third channel part 23, a fourth channel part 24 and a fifth channel part 25, the first sliding part 71 and the second channel part 22 are arranged in a matched manner, and the third sliding part 73 and the fourth channel part 24 are arranged in a matched manner;
when a user uses the reversing valve as a normally closed valve, the discharge port 3 is communicated with the outlet 5, when the pressing handle 6 is pressed, the valve rod 7 moves downwards, the first sliding portion 71 moves to the second channel portion 22, the second sliding portion 72 moves to the fourth channel portion 24, the discharge port 3 and the outlet 5 are stopped at the moment, the inlet 4 and the outlet 5 are in a communicated state, when the pressing handle 6 is loosened, the compression spring 15 resets, the valve rod 7 is pushed upwards, and the normally closed state is recovered at the moment.
When a user uses the reversing valve as a normally open valve, the outlet 5 and the inlet 4 are in a communicated state, when the pressing handle 6 is pressed, the valve rod 7 moves downwards, the first sliding part 71 moves to the second channel part 22, the second sliding part 72 moves to the fourth channel part 24, the discharge port 3 is communicated with the outlet 5, the inlet 4 and the outlet 5 are stopped, when the pressing handle 6 is released, the compression spring 15 resets to push the valve rod 7 upwards, and the normally open state is recovered;
it is worth to be noted that the bottom end of the valve rod 7 is provided with a reset assembly, the reset assembly comprises an end cover 13 arranged at the bottom of the valve body 1, a screw 14 is fixedly connected to the bottom of the end cover 13, a compression spring 15 is fixedly arranged at the bottom end of the valve rod 7, the bottom end of the compression spring 15 is fixedly connected to the top of the end cover 13, a third O-ring 16 is arranged on the inner wall of the second channel portion 22, a fourth O-ring 17 is arranged on the surface of the third sliding portion 73, the surface of the fourth O-ring 17 is slidably connected to the inner wall of the fourth channel portion 24,
through the setting of the reset assembly, the compression spring 15 can drive the valve rod 7 to reset, through the setting of the fourth O-ring 17, when the third sliding portion 73 moves to the fourth channel portion 24, the third O-ring 16 can seal the joint between the third sliding portion 73 and the fourth channel portion 24, and through the setting of the third O-ring 16, when the first sliding portion 71 moves to the inner cavity of the second channel portion 22, the third O-ring 16 can seal the joint between the first sliding portion 71 and the second channel portion 22.
The utility model provides a change-over valve can be called as inflation valve or prefill valve again, mainly used supply system pressure, the effect of tonifying qi or fluid infusion. The pressure is supplemented by pressing the handle, so that the device is rapid and convenient.
